Published 10/10/23
Pastor Rob Green joins us again, this time to discuss pre-engagement counseling. You read that right, pre-engagement counseling, not pre-marriage counseling. This may be a new concept to you and Pastor Green unpacks why it is a beneficial type of counseling to couples. Pre-engagement counseling differs from pre-marriage counseling because there are different goals and questions that need to be addressed. Noah Hadley, the director of Car Works, joins the podcast to discuss how something simple like car maintenance can have a lasting impact. Car Works provides assistance to community members in the Lafayette area who have automotive problems and are experiencing financial hardship. These individuals may have a job, pay their rent, and keep food on the table, but seldom have enough money left over for preventive maintenance on their cars - and even less for major automotive repairs.
